FIGURES 1–6 in The larva of the genus Misagria Kirby, 1889 (Odonata: Libellulidae)

FIGURES 1–6. Misagria parana: (1) general habitus of last instar larva; specimen in ethanol with end of abdomen contracted anteroposteriorly and slightly up-turned, head also slightly up-turned; (2) anterior part of thorax and head, dorsal view; (3) frons and antennae, dorsal view; (4) head, frontal view; (5) mandibles (oriented as in Watson 1956), a) right mandible, b) left mandible; (6) left maxillae, posteroventral view.
